magnetic inclination

 

Definitions from WordNet

Noun magnetic inclination has 1 sense
  1. dip, angle of dip, magnetic dip, magnetic inclination, inclination - (physics) the angle that a magnetic needle makes with the plane of the horizon
    --1 is a kind of angle

Magnetic Inclination

Noun: The angle between a horizontal plane and the magnetic flux lines in the Earth's magnetic field at a specific location.

Sample Sentence: The magnetic inclination at this latitude is 60 degrees, which means that the magnetic field lines are sloping downwards towards the north.
